13718395695 English

热门关键词:

指纹模块指纹存储在哪里?深度解析与安全探讨

发布时间:2025-09-11 10:04:08

引言

随着生物识别技术的飞速发展,指纹识别已成为身份认证的重要手段。然而,关于指纹模块中指纹数据的存储位置及安全性,许多用户仍存在疑问。本文将从技术原理、存储机制、安全性分析等方面进行深入探讨,帮助用户全面了解指纹模块指纹存储的奥秘。

一、指纹模块的工作原理

指纹模块是一种集成传感器、算法芯片及存储单元的生物识别核心部件。它通过提取指纹脊线、分叉点等200+特征点实现身份验证。根据识别原理的不同,指纹模块可分为光学式、电容式和射频式三类:

光学式指纹模块:通过光的折射和反射原理采集指纹图像。光线从底部射向三棱镜,经棱镜射出后,在手指表面指纹凹凸不平的线纹上折射的角度及反射回去的光线明暗就会不一样,CMOS或CCD光学器件会收集到不同明暗程度的图片信息,完成指纹采集。

电容式指纹模块:根据凹凸纹理引起的电容变化生成指纹数据。在一块集成有成千上万半导体器件的“平板”上,手指贴在其上与其构成了电容的另一面,由于手指平面凸凹不平,凸点处和凹点处接触平板的实际距离大小就不一样,形成的电容数值也就不一样,设备根据这个原理将采集到的不同的数值汇总,完成指纹采集。

射频式指纹模块:利用射频信号穿透表皮探测真皮层纹路,防伪性能较强。通过传感器本身发射出微量射频信号,穿透手指的表皮层去探测里层的纹路,获得最佳的指纹图像。

二、指纹数据的存储位置

在Android系统中,指纹数据并非简单地存储在用户可访问的存储空间中,而是被安全地存放在一个被称为TrustZone的特殊区域里。TrustZone是ARM处理器架构中的一个重要安全特性,它通过将处理器分为安全世界和普通世界两个独立区域,实现了对敏感数据的隔离保护。

安全世界:运行高安全性的代码和应用程序,如指纹识别、数字版权管理等。这里的所有数据和代码都经过加密和签名验证,确保不被篡改或泄露。

普通世界:运行常规的操作系统和应用程序,如Android系统、用户安装的APP等。普通世界无法直接访问安全世界中的数据。

当用户通过指纹解锁手机时,指纹信息首先由指纹传感器捕获,并经过加密处理后发送到TrustZone中的指纹识别应用程序进行验证。验证结果再返回给普通世界的操作系统,从而完成解锁过程。

三、指纹数据的安全性分析

指纹模块的安全性源于指纹的唯一性和终身不变性。然而,指纹识别系统仍面临假指纹攻击、模板泄露、通信劫持等安全威胁。

假指纹攻击:攻击者利用硅胶、3D打印或高分辨率图像制作伪指纹,复制指纹纹路以欺骗传感器。

模板泄露:存储在本地或云端的指纹特征数据被窃取,可能导致身份被盗用。

通信劫持:攻击者监听或篡改指纹数据传输过程,获取敏感信息。

为应对这些安全威胁,指纹识别系统采取了多种防护措施:

活体检测:通过检测血流、脉搏、皮肤电反应等生物信号,防止假指纹攻击。

加密存储:指纹数据在存储和传输过程中采用高强度加密算法进行加密,确保数据即使被截获也无法被解密。

硬件防护:指纹传感器和TrustZone等硬件组件本身具备高安全性,能够防止物理攻击和数据窃取。

多模态认证:结合指纹、人脸、声纹等多模态生物特征进行身份验证,提高安全性。

四、最新技术进展

随着技术的不断发展,指纹识别领域也涌现出许多新技术:

3D指纹技术:通过三维技术采集指纹,支持非接触式、多角度识别,并具备活体检测功能,抵御伪造攻击。

无源化设计:采用机械能发电技术,摆脱电池限制,提高设备的便携性和耐用性。

AI优化:利用深度学习算法优化指纹识别过程,提高识别准确率和速度。

结论

指纹模块作为生物识别技术的核心部件,其指纹数据的存储位置和安全性至关重要。通过TrustZone的隔离保护、加密存储、活体检测等多种手段,指纹识别系统为用户提供了高效、便捷、安全的身份认证方式。随着技术的不断进步,指纹识别将在更多领域发挥重要作用,为用户带来更加安全、便捷的生活体验。

微信公众号

微信公众号

1

公司地址:北京市海淀区金源时代商务中心A座10A    COPYRIGHT.o 版权所有

北京市海淀区金源时代商务中心A座10A

Copyright 2018 a-life.cn All Rights Reserved
网站ICP备案号:京ICP备12046952号-2

技术支持:牵牛建站 | 中科商务网  | 网站管理

此站支持多站浏览

此站支持多站浏览

多端浏览

北京艾迪沃德科技发展有限公司 地址:北京市海淀区金源时代商务中心A座10A 联系人:秦先生 手机:13718395695 邮箱:694524484@qq.com